Abstract :
A new polyphase sequences synthesis method based on chaotic maps is presented. The correlation properties of sequences designed using this method are analyzed and proved to be almost perfect. The phase alphabet size can be any positive non-zero even, and the alphabet elements can be chosen arbitrarily by users. Simulation results show the effectiveness of this polyphase sequences design method.
